Ruh roh. Tried to OCing my 1950x to 4ghz @ 1.375v and got a BSOD while testing in p95. I waited a while for it to auto restart and eventually just manually restarted. That's when it didn't POST. Tried clearing CMOS via the MB's clear CMOS switch but still won't post. Going to try and clear now via taking the cmos battery out. Did I fry my CPU?
